In the evolving landscape of healthcare, sleep apnea management has emerged as a critical area requiring innovative solutions. With an estimated 25 million adults in the U.S suffering from obstructive sleep apnea, healthcare professionals have a pivotal role in diagnosing, treating, and managing this condition.
Telemedicine has been a game-changer in managing sleep apnea. It bridges the gap between patients and healthcare providers, allowing remote consultations, follow-ups, and therapy adjustments. Studies show that telemedicine can improve adherence to continuous positive airway pressure (CPAP) therapy, the gold standard for sleep apnea treatment, reducing the risk of complications.
Wearable devices offer real-time monitoring of vital signs, sleep patterns, and therapy effectiveness. These devices can alert patients and healthcare providers about potential issues, enabling immediate intervention. Data from wearables can be used to personalize treatment plans, enhancing patient satisfaction and outcomes.
CBT is an effective approach to address the psychological aspects of sleep apnea, such as anxiety and depression. It helps patients develop positive sleep habits and attitudes, leading to improved quality of life. Integrating CBT into sleep apnea management can enhance patient adherence to treatment.
In conclusion, innovative approaches such as telemedicine, wearable technology, and cognitive behavioral therapy are revolutionizing patient care in sleep apnea management. As healthcare professionals, it is crucial to embrace these advancements to provide comprehensive, personalized, and effective care. Continued research and development in this field promise to further enhance our capabilities in managing this prevalent condition.
